The sanctuary of the Madonna del Piano in Ausonia is also known as the Sanctuary delle Frate.
It is a fifteenth century building whose crypt contains Benedictine era frescoes.
The pictorial cycle also tells the origin of the construction that took place following the "Remingarda Miracle".
It is the story of the crippled shepherdess Remingarda, who, according to legend, had a vision of Our Lady.
Madonna asked her to erect on the same place as the vision a shrine in her honour.
It is believed that she was healed from her deformities.
The sanctuary also houses a venerated statue of the Madonna with Child in polychrome wood originally by Castro dei Volsci.
